Description

Diversity, equity, access, and inclusion (DEAI) is an ongoing challenge for science and informal science learning organisations are no exception. A number of programmes and initiatives in the UK, often led by ASDC (Association of Science and Discovery Centres), strive to support equitable and inclusive practice in the communication of the physical sciences, moving science centres, and the field, forward in their equity journey.

Shaaron Leverment joins us to share the role of the science capital research in making science more equitable within these programmes, how we have put theory into practice, and how this is helping science centres share content and support the participation in astronomy, astrophysics and space sciences for a far more diverse range of families and young people across the UK.
